Crossing Knob is a mountain in the North Carolina High Country, west from the community of Sugar Grove. The mountain is within the Pisgah National Forest and its elevation reaches 3,340 feet (1,018 m). The mountain is flanked by the Watauga River on three sides and US 321 along its south.
